refs React提供的这个ref属性,表示为对组件真正实例的引用,其实就是ReactDOM.render()返回的组件实例;需要区分一下,ReactDOM.render()渲染组件时返回的是组件实例;而渲染dom元素时,返回是具体的dom节点。ref可以设置回调函数 ref属性可以设置为一个回调函数,这也是官方强烈推荐的用法;这个函数执行的时机为:组件被挂载后,回调函数被立即执行,回调函数
1.函数组件使用memo当父组件给子组件传递了props的时候,如果在父组件没有加判断子组件条件性渲染,eg: {isShowChild&& },每次父组件执行render,子组件(函数)都会重新渲染(执行),这时候如果是在子组件用memo导出,eg:const Child = (props) => { return <div>那一夜{props.Chil
前言在react典型的数据流中,props传递是父子组件交互的唯一方式;通过传递一个新的props值来使子组件重新re-render,从而达到父子组件通信。当然,就像react官网所描述的一样,在react典型的数据量之外,某些情况下(例如和第三方的dom库整合,或者某个dom元素focus等)为了修改子组件我们可能需要另一种方式,这就是ref方式。  ref 简介React
文章目录0、说说你对React的基本理解1、React 中 key 的作用是什么?2、调用 setState 之后发生了什么?3、react 生命周期函数4、为什么虚拟dom和dom diff算法能提高性能?5、说说react的jsx6、react diff 原理7、React 中 refs 的作用是什么8、(组件的)状态(state)和属性(props)之间有何不同9、类组件和函数组件之间的区
在Java编程中,`resize`函数的使用常常引发开发者的好奇与困惑,尤其是在处理动态数据结构时。利用该函数,我们可以灵活调整数组、集合等数据结构的大小,以适应程序需求。然而,`resize`并不是Java标准库中直接提供的函数,理解其背后的实现原理及应用场景至关重要。 为了更好地掌握这一函数的使用,本文将围绕以下几个方面进行详细解析:背景描述、技术原理、架构解析、源码分析、应用场景,以及总结
原创 5月前
44阅读
问题描述:当接口返回数据data为空时,echarts图表渲染报错:[ECharts] `setOption` should not be called during main process.如下图:(筛选条件为“天”的时候,接口数据返回 空数组,“月”的时候接口有数据返回) 问题分析:本人是在做 “散点图-多项式回归(使用统计插件)” 的实例时遇到的这个问题。(参考了ech
前言团队在使用react时,不断探索,使用了很多不同的css实现方式,此篇blog总结了,react项目中常见的几种css解决方案:inline-style/radium/style-component,只列举了团队项目中用过的一下实现方式,还有其他的不过多展开css的不足样式与状态相关的情况越来越多,需要动态、能直接访问组件state的css。一切样式都是全局,产生的各种命名的痛苦,BEM等命名
转载 9月前
21阅读
显卡工作原理详解  显示卡(videocard)是系统必备的装置,它负责将 CPU 送来的影像资料(data)处理成显示器(monitor) 可以了解的格式,再送到显示屏 (screen) 上形成影像。它是我们从电脑获取资讯最重要的管道。因此显示卡及显示器是电脑最重要的部份之一。  由於我们使用电脑来处理事情,影像时常在变动。这些变动发生得很快,这点尤其受我们所做的事情来决定,有以下几种类型:  
torch.Tensor有两个实例方法可以用来扩展某维的数据的尺寸,分别是 repeat()和 expand()。expand和repeat函数是pytorch中常用于进行张量数据复制和维度扩展的函数,但其工作机制差别很大,本文对这两个函数进行对比。1. expand tensor.expand(*sizes)expand函数用于将张量中单数维的数据扩展到指定的size。首先解释下什么叫单数维(s
转载 2023-11-09 14:33:07
214阅读
CAD中有些概念看起来很相似,甚至有些功能翻译成中文后是一样的,非常容易混淆,下面简单把我能想到的几个容易混淆的概念简单讲一下,后续如果有新的发现,还会进行持续更新。1、 缩放:ZOOM和SCALE这两个功能虽然都翻译成缩放,但除了初学者容易混淆外,大部分用过一段CAD都应该能清楚。Zoom(z):是视图缩放,在CAD中用来绘图和观察图形的是一个窗口,这就相当于一个相机的镜头,zoom就相当于镜头
转载 2024-07-22 13:28:30
67阅读
OpenCV框架与图像差值算法1 主要内容1 插值算法2 算法理论介绍2.1 最近邻插值算法原理例子2.2 双线性插值2.3 映射方法2.3.1 向前映射法2.3.2 向后映射法3 代码实践 在python环境下配置: 安装CV:使用pip: pip install opencv-python -i https://pypi.tuna.tsinghua.edu.cn/simple 使用清华源
1 概述在某产品线的图片服务器,存放了亿级别的图片文件,每个文件的大小在0.5k-100k之间,其中1K以下的文件数量在50%左右,1-4K文件数量在40%左右,4K以上10%,大量的文件存储对文件系统的性能要求非常高,特对目前业界常用系统性能在图片服务的表现进行调研。因线上flash卡故障率非常高,所以在寻找替代方案,磁盘是否可以满足线上系统需求?是否满足今后可扩展性(容量、文件数量)?是否可以
修改数组形状numpy.reshape(x,size)/ndarray.reshape(size)reshape函数生成前后的数组会公用相同的内存,在前后数据数量不一致时会报错numpy.resize(x,newshape)/narray.resize(newshape,refcheck)resize函数会生成新的数组,不会和生成前的数据共内存,使用numpy.resize修改形状时,前后数量不一
转载 2024-04-06 20:35:56
211阅读
  之前因为有使用resize()事件,而jQuery自带的resize()只能绑定到window对象上,所以搜索到了一份别人写好的自定义resize事件,然而这份代码其实很多地方都有,找不出来源头,发现代码后面有不少知识点,所以便做了一些解析,好好了解一下相关的知识点,不过有时候学的多点,才知道自己的浅薄。1 整体的代码注释如下//监听div大小变化 (function($, h, c) {
转载 2024-04-01 17:47:35
56阅读
本文介绍react相关的过渡动画效果的实现有点类似vue的transition组件,主要用于组件mount和unmount之前切换时应用动画效果安装cnpm install react-transition-group --savetransition动画import React from 'react' import ReactDOM from 'react-dom' import Transi
转载 2024-02-28 15:02:58
58阅读
  npx create-react-app react-intl-demo && cd react-intl-demo,创建react-intl-demo项目。npm install react-intl, 安装react-intl。使用react-intl时, 首先要提供一个provider,把整个
转载 2023-08-27 14:55:59
67阅读
window resize & resize observer js, window, resize , resize observer, css,
转载 2019-10-28 09:59:00
212阅读
2评论
函数功能:调整图像的大小 C++: [cpp]  view plain  copy 1. void resize(InputArray src, OutputArray dst, Size dsize, double fx=0, double fy=0, int interpolation=INTER_LINEAR)
转载 2024-08-20 14:26:46
24阅读
 range().resize(x,y) 方法语法Range(i,j).resize(行数,列数)   resize(x,y) 表示的区域,x是行,往下。Y是列,往右。重新定位出来的区域 resize() 得出的是一个区域范围!!!因为X 是表示行数,必须大于0因为Y是表示列数,必须大于0resize(x,y)可以为负数吗?比如 resize(-1
转载 2024-06-09 08:57:37
788阅读
前言 最近语义分割任务的gt文件resize前后标签数值发生了错误,最后发现是resize函数调用过程中参数调用出现错误,主要
  • 1
  • 2
  • 3
  • 4
  • 5